How Our Sump Pump Failure Water Removal Service Works
Our team’s process for sump pump failure water removal is designed to reduce disruption and increase results. We understand that every minute counts when dealing with water damage, which is why we work efficiently to get the job done right. Our crew will arrive quickly, assess the damage, and create a customized plan to get your home back to normal.
1. Initial Assessment and Planning
Our team will arrive at your property and assess the extent of the damage. We’ll identify the source of the issue, take note of any affected areas, and develop a customized plan to restore your home to its original condition. Our technicians are equipped with the latest technology to detect moisture and identify hidden damage. Strong water extraction and drying techniques are crucial in preventing secondary damage.
2. Water Extraction and Drying
Next, our crew will use advanced equipment to extract water from the affected areas. We’ll use powerful pumps and vacuums to remove water, and specialized drying equipment to evaporate any remaining moisture. Our goal is to get your home dry and safe as quickly as possible. Strong water extraction techniques are key to preventing mold growth and further damage.
3. Structural Drying and Repair
Once the water is removed, our team will focus on drying and repairing any damaged structural elements. This may include drywall repair, wood replacement, or other structural fixes. We’ll work closely with you to ensure that all repairs are done to your satisfaction. Our goal is to get your home back to its original condition, including its appearance and functionality.
4. Cleaning and Disinfecting
Finally, our technicians will cl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ent the growth of mold and bacteria. We’ll use specialized equipment and cleaning solutions to ensure that your home is safe and healthy. Sump Pump Failure Water Removal Cost in Beavercreek, OH
The cost of sump pump failure water removal can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Beavercreek, OH. Our estimates are based on the extent of the damage and the services required to restore your home to its original condition.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$200 – $500 | Severity of the issue, size of the affected area |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area, amount of water extracted |
| Structural Drying and Rep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of the damage, size of the affected area |
| Cleaning and Disinfecting | $200 – $500 | Size of the affected area, extent of the damage |
| Emergency Response Service | $100 – $500 | Severity of the issue, time of day, location |
